Abstract: Disclosed is a circuit for automatically controlling the feed rate of parts that is particularly adapted for controlling inductive loads. Disposed on either side of a passageway is a light source and a photo-sensing device which emits a signal pulse whenever a part interrupts the light beam between the light source and the photo-sensor. The pulses from the photo-sensing device are supplied to a monostable multivibrator which converts the pulses to uniform width, fixed amplitude pulses that are integrated and provided to a control circuit which controls the charge on a capacitor. When the charge on the capacitor exceeds a predetermined level an SCR is triggered, operating the motive means of the circuit.
